Before applying for a Home Loan EMI, it is crucial to understand that your Credit Score (CIBIL) is the primary factor banks use to determine your interest rate. A higher score often unlocks lower rates, which can save you thousands in interest over the life of the loan. Always check your credit report for errors and ensure your existing debts are managed before seeking a new mortgage.
When calculating your budget, consider whether a fixed or floating interest rate is better for your situation. A fixed rate provides the security of the same Home Loan EMI every month, regardless of market changes. A floating rate, however, can decrease if the national interest rates drop, potentially saving you money. Use our calculator to test both scenarios so you can make a choice with total confidence.

The interest rate is the most critical factor in your loan. Even a small 0.5% difference can save or cost you lakhs of rupees over a 20-year tenure. Using a professional EMI Calculator before signing your loan agreement helps you compare bank offers and choose the most cost-effective option.
A shorter tenure (e.g., 10 years) means you pay less total interest but have higher monthly EMIs. A longer tenure (e.g., 20–25 years) makes EMIs affordable but significantly increases the interest burden. We recommend calculating your “sweet spot” where the EMI is manageable without overpaying on interest.
Yes, you can reduce your EMI or tenure by making principal prepayments or by opting for a balance transfer to a bank offering a lower interest rate. Always keep track of your outstanding balance and check our finance tools regularly to see if a refinance makes sense for you.
